So, Bethell, directed by Saif Eddine Regragui, dives into this intriguing sci-fi landscape. It’s got that gritty, raw vibe that pulls you right into its action-packed narrative, exploring this mysterious planet, Peniel. The team of explorers faces all sorts of bizarre challenges—like, the atmosphere really hits you with a sense of urgency and suspense. Practical effects are well-done, giving it that tactile feel that CGI just can’t replicate. The pacing feels right, balancing tension with moments of exploration. The performances, while not always polished, have a certain charm that draws you in, making the characters relatable amidst the chaos. There’s this undercurrent of existential questioning woven throughout, which adds depth to the adventure. Just an interesting piece of indie cinema.
